VMware, al actualizar vcenter error: sourcePrecheck: error in getting source Info: ServerFaultCode: Failed to authenticate with the guest operating system using the supplied credentials.

Al realizar la actualización de un vcenter 6.7 a 7.0 me he encontrado que no era capaz de pasar de la validación. No entendía muy bien pensaba que podría ser por temas de vMotion y demás.

Revisando lo logs me daba este error bastante raro de autenticación:

error: sourcePrecheck: error in getting source Info: ServerFaultCode: Failed to authenticate with the guest operating system using the supplied credentials.

Revisando la consola de administración del appliance de vcenter, veo que accedo perfectamente con la password que tenía caducidad, y no solo eso si no que estaba caducadisimo.

Mi intención fue intentar cambiarlo desde la web pero ha sido imposible

Así que hay que hacerlo por comandos. Para ello, lo primera es habilitar el ssh en nuestro appliance de vcenter.

Vamos a Access en la consola de administración y en ssh login lo ponemos a enabled

Pulsamos en edit y activamos el check de enabled ssh login

Una vez activado nos metemos por ssh y activamos el Shell bash

shell

Ahora vamos a comprobar si efectivamente esta caducada nuestra password como hemos visto.

chage -l root

nos indica que efectivamente el token esta caducado

Vamos a cambiar el password de root

passwd

Con esto el error en la actualización nos desaparece

Espero que os sirva

Deja un comentario